INTERNAL MEMO — Finance Team Only

Re: Term Sheet from Caldrey Systems

Caldrey's revised term sheet arrived Tuesday. Key points: a three-year supply commitment, volume rebates tiered at 8% and 12%, and an exclusivity clause covering the Velmora product line. Lena Harwick has flagged the exclusivity language as potentially restrictive given our pipeline with other partners. Please model cash impact under both tiers before Friday's review. Our position going into negotiations is noted below.

board note of kahag-baguf: The finance team signed off on a budget of $419.2 million for Project Gorvan.

Vendor note: webhook delivery via Pulsegate. Retries: exponential backoff, 5 attempts over 6 hours, then dead-letter. Duplicate delivery is possible; our handlers must stay idempotent on event ID. Pulsegate does not retry on 4xx except 429. Dead-letter replays require a ticket on their side. Contract renews in Q3. Route delivery-failure escalations to the address below.

billing contact of bawep-tajeg = tamath.silion.fraok@olvarqsoft.local

FINANCE REVIEW SUMMARY — PILOT CHURN

Churn in the Larkspur pilot exceeded forecast, concentrated among small accounts onboarded in the first wave. Revenue impact is modest; acquisition spend on the cohort is written off. Retention fixes ship next cycle. Margin on remaining pilot accounts holds above plan. The board should read the confidential note below before the pilot go/no-go decision.

board note of kawig-tahog: Ulairax Works is in early talks to buy Noriusix Works for about $31.4 million. The Pelmir launch date is April 2, and nothing goes to the press before then.

## Further reading

The Splitgate diff viewer handles files up to 500 MB by chunking them into windows and diffing only the visible region, so what you see during an incident may lag the true state of very large files. If users report missing hunks or a frozen viewer, check the chunker worker queue before blaming the frontend. Known limits, the chunk-size tuning flags, and the procedure for draining a stuck worker are all covered in the internal architecture notes, available here.

wiki page, bagef-yajof: https://sentry.sivrelcloud.corp/board